Indiana Mother Pleads Guilty to Drowning Her Two Young Children to “Send Them to Heaven”

An Indiana mother who admitted to drowning her two young children in a bathtub so she could “send them to heaven” has formally entered a guilty plea that could keep her behind bars for life.

Brittany Medina, 35, pleaded guilty but mentally ill on Wednesday to two counts of neglect of a dependent resulting in death for the 2023 slayings of her children, 3-year-old Jackson and 1-year-old Madelyn Shelton, according to court documents.

Lawrence County Superior Court Judge John M. Plummer III presided over the hearing and noted he would take the plea deal “under advisement pending sentencing.” A pre-sentence investigation report is expected next month. If the agreement is accepted, two counts of murder against Medina will be dismissed.

Medina is scheduled to be sentenced at 9 a.m. on October 23.

As previously reported by L&C, Medina walked into the Lawrence County Jail on September 26, 2023, and told officers she had killed her children. After being read her Miranda rights, she handed over a key to her residence and “stated she killed her two children ages one and three and drowned them in the bathroom.”

When officers arrived at her West Brook Street home, they found both children lifeless in the bathtub.

According to court records, Medina admitted she had taken Xanax, suboxone, and cocaine the night before the killings. The next day, after preparing breakfast and putting on cartoons for her children, she began experiencing disturbing hallucinations.

Around 2:30 p.m., Medina claimed she heard voices instructing her that she “needed to send her children to heaven today” or they would all be taken and “placed in a dark hole.”

“Medina advised the voices indicate the people would torture all three until the end of their lives if she didn’t send the children to heaven today,” the affidavit said.

Medina allegedly told investigators she kissed her children, told them she loved them, and then held them underwater by their necks until they stopped moving.

“I ended up drowning them,” Medina allegedly confessed to police.

She confirmed that she understood her actions would result in their deaths and reiterated she did it to “send them to heaven.”

Afterward, Medina reportedly changed into dry clothes, checked that the children were “not moving,” and then drove to the sheriff’s office to turn herself in. Authorities later found Jackson unclothed and Madelyn dressed in a “flowered onesie” in the bathtub.
